I would hope that at this point it's public knowledge. I mean, a high performance gaming PC can draw upwards of 1kW RMS when running at full tilt--many gamers joke half-seriously about using their PC in place of a portable heater. It doesn't take a genius to realize that a modest AI server farm is going to run at megawatt scale and emit outrageous amounts of heat. That's another interesting engineering problem, even assuming we were able to safely produce a scalable energy source for data centers without emitting harmful chemical byproducts, or draining water reservoirs, the heat output is a form of pollution itself. I mean, the laws of thermodynamics illustrate that it's impossible to achieve 100% efficiency with any heat engine (which is a way we could model a data center), but there's got to be better ways to deal with it than to just dump it into the atmosphere. How else could we put that heat energy to use?
